It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Shawn Gedney of Clifton Springs, New York, born in Newark, New York, who passed away on December 20, 2020, at the age of 46, leaving to mourn family and friends. Family and friends are welcome to send flowers or le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

He was predeceased by : his grandparents, Mary Ann Fagner, Hollis Powell, Ernie Fagner and Douglas Roy Gedney. He is survived by : his mother Audrey Powell Gedney; his children, Alicia, Sheldon and Brandon Gedney; his father Bill Gedney; his brother Jeremy Gedney (Tonya Backus); his close friend Stephhi Mogan; and his grandmother Helen M. Gedney. He is also survived by several aunts, uncles and cousins and many friends.
